<img src="images/smiley_icons/icon_confused.gif" border=0 alt="Confused"> practice everyday, 7 days a week even if it's only
for 20 minutes or so, you'll reach a plateau and it gets frustrating but hang in and you'll suceed. i know it's cliche' but it only takes dedication, hard work, andpractice, practice,........and oh yeah,"practice". lol. even tho' i'm new to chordie it seems to be a great place for support, no matter what level you're at, so don't hesitate to lean on someone when it gets to that ultimate frustration level ( and it will happen more often than not). good luck and good music.
